Transaction 3994d31d3635266082919982a5b25d0f9000f21aa8cf6fe7cac89c3e888a06cf
1 Input
1 Output
-
3994d31d3635266082919982a5b25d0f9000f21aa8cf6fe7cac89c3e888a06cf:0
- value
- 3029364
- script pubkey
- OP_0 OP_PUSHBYTES_20 24b3e9491f3eadd9862389d98480acf89bdab078
- address
- bc1qyje7jjgl86kanp3r38vcfq9vlzda4vrccprts0